Vermiculite is a mineral that is naturally used when heated for insulation, however, a mine in Libby, Montana contaminated more than 70 percent of the vermiculite material sold in the U.S. from the year 1919 until 1990. Vermiculite sold after the year 1990 may contain asbestos fibers that are poisonous. The EPA, or Environmental Protection Agency, advises all homeowners to assume their homes have vermiculite-contaminated insulation.
